Production Planner - Erlanger, KY


Position Summary

The Planner II – Production Planning is responsible for developing and maintaining detailed production schedules that align with demand forecasts, material availability, and capacity constraints. This role ensures efficient use of manufacturing resources, on-time delivery of products, and optimal inventory levels. The Planner II serves as a key liaison between production, purchasing, engineering, and logistics teams to support operational excellence and continuous improvement.


Key Responsibilities


+ Develop and manage short- and mid-range production schedules to meet customer demand and inventory targets.

+ Translate demand forecasts and sales orders into executable production plans, considering capacity, labor, and material constraints.

+ Monitor and adjust schedules based on changes in demand, material availability, equipment downtime, or other production factors.

+ Collaborate with procurement and materials management to ensure timely delivery of raw materials and components.

+ Review work orders and ensure accurate data entry in ERP/MRP systems.

+ Analyze production performance metrics (e.g., schedule adherence, lead time, capacity utilization) and recommend improvements.

+ Coordinate with manufacturing, quality, and engineering teams to support product launches, engineering changes, and process improvements.

+ Maintain accurate planning parameters (lead times, lot sizes, safety stock levels) in planning systems.

+ Identify and communicate potential production bottlenecks or risks and propose mitigation plans.

+ Support continuous improvement initiatives focused on reducing waste, improving throughput, and enhancing planning accuracy.
